Design and Structure
The octagon shape of these boxes is not just aesthetically pleasing; it offers practical advantages. The eight - sided design provides more space compared to traditional square or rectangular boxes. This extra space is invaluable when dealing with multiple wires, connectors, or larger electrical components. It allows for easier installation and reduces the risk of overcrowding, which can lead to overheating and potential electrical hazards.


The dimensions of an octagon box are carefully engineered. Standard sizes are available to fit a wide range of electrical needs, from small residential installations to larger commercial projects. The depth of the box is also an important consideration. A deeper box can accommodate more complex wiring setups, while a shallower one may be sufficient for simpler applications.
Materials
Octagon boxes are typically made from a variety of materials, each with its own set of benefits. Steel is a popular choice due to its durability and strength. Steel boxes can withstand physical impacts, making them suitable for harsh environments where the box may be subject to bumps or vibrations. They also offer excellent protection against fire and are resistant to corrosion when properly coated.
Plastic octagon boxes, on the other hand, are lightweight and easy to install. They are non - conductive, which can be an advantage in certain electrical applications. Plastic boxes are also more cost - effective than steel ones, making them a popular choice for budget - conscious projects. However, they may not be as durable as steel boxes in high - stress environments.
Functionality
One of the primary functions of an octagon box is to house electrical connections safely. It provides a protected environment where wires can be joined, and electrical devices can be mounted. The box should have knockout holes for conduit entry. These knockout holes are designed to be easily removed to allow the passage of conduits of different sizes. This flexibility in conduit entry makes it easier to install the box in various wiring configurations.
Another important aspect of functionality is the ability to attach covers. A good octagon box should be compatible with a range of covers, such as the Octagon Cover Flat 1/2" K O. Covers help to protect the electrical components inside the box from dust, moisture, and physical damage. They also provide an extra layer of safety by preventing accidental contact with live wires.
Compliance
Compliance with industry standards is non - negotiable when it comes to octagon boxes. These boxes must meet the requirements set by organizations such as the National Electrical Code (NEC) in the United States. Compliance ensures that the box is safe to use and will perform as expected in an electrical installation.
For example, the box must have proper grounding provisions to prevent electrical shock. It should also be able to withstand the electrical load it is designed for without overheating or causing other safety issues. Boxes that are UL - listed (Underwriters Laboratories) have been tested and certified to meet these strict standards, giving installers and end - users peace of mind.

Choosing the Right Octagon Box
When selecting an octagon box for your project, there are several factors to consider. First, assess the electrical load and the number of wires that will be housed in the box. This will help you determine the appropriate size and depth of the box. Next, consider the environment where the box will be installed. If it's a harsh environment, a steel box may be a better choice. If cost is a major concern, a plastic box could be more suitable.
Also, make sure to choose a box that is compliant with industry standards. Look for UL - listed boxes to ensure safety and reliability. And don't forget about the covers. Select covers that are compatible with the box and provide the necessary protection.
